Alternance Développeur fullstack java react - CRP H/F

Le 21 mars

Critères de l'offre

  • Développeur Fullstack (H/F) , Développeur JAVA (H/F)
  • La Défense (92)
  • Alternance / professionnalisation , Alternance / Apprentissage
  • Temps Plein
  • Secteur : Banque, Finance, Assurances
  • Domaines d'expertise : Java , DEVOPS , Test-Driven Development , Front-end , JIRA Voir plus , Back-end , Socket.io , Gitlab , Spring 3 , Apache Spark , PostgreSQL Voir moins
  • Niveau d'études : Master 1, Maîtrise

L'entreprise : BforBank

Votre monde change, le nôtre aussi !
Sur le modèle d'une "Tech company", BforBank place l'humain et le digital au cœur de sa transformation. Notre mission, offrir à nos clients une expérience bancaire incomparable pour répondre à leurs besoins et usages mobile.
Rejoindre BforBank c'est rejoindre une équipe engagée dans un grand projet de développement stratégique en France et en Europe.
Nous sommes aujourd'hui 300 passionné(e)s et recherchons nos talents pour construire la banque de demain.
Nous croyons en la force du collectif, chaque jour rassemblés autour de nos valeurs, de simplicité, d'optimisme et d'engagement, encourageant chacun à oser, essayer et accepter d'échouer.
En agissant chaque jour dans l'intérêt de la société, nous sommes un groupe engagé en faveur des diversités et de l'inclusion et plaçons l'humain au cœur de toutes nos transformations. Tous nos postes sont ouverts aux personnes en situation de handicap.

Description du poste

Présentation de la direction et de l'équipe :

Dans le cadre des évolutions et projets courants, tu intégreras l'équipe CRP (Customer Relationship Portal) de la Direction Tech de Bforbank.

La Squad, dont tu dépends, est composée d'un Tech Lead et d'experts techniques pour répondre aux besoins du Product Owner sur les applications du périmètre du cycle de vie du client.

Présentation des activités de l'équipe :

L'équipe a la charge de gérer le poste de travail du collaborateur, cet outil permet aux conseillers d'aider le client au quotidien via les différents canaux de communication (Téléphone, chat, réseaux sociaux).

L'équipe met à disposition du conseillers différentes fonctionnalités :

  • Réglementaires
  • Produits bancaires
  • Documents clients
  • Interactions clients

Tes missions principales :

  • Anticiper et réaliser les études techniques liées aux User Stories
  • Concevoir des solutions en respectant les bonnes pratiques de développements
  • Fournir des estimations détaillées des futures réalisations (Backlog Refinements)
  • Réaliser les développements
  • Effectuer des contrôles croisés : Validation de Pull Request, Pair Programming et écriture de Tests unitaires/Intégration/End to End
  • Suivre les déploiements et les mises en production

Environnement technique de la Squad :

Back-End

  • Programmation Back-End en Java 17/21 et SpringBoot 3
  • Architecture : Hexagonale, Event Driven : Apache Kafka
  • Tests : Unitaire : Junit et AssertJ, Intégration : SpringBoot Tests

Front-End

  • Programmation front-End en React 18 / NestJs
  • Architecture : Micro-frontEnd
  • Tests : Unitaire : Jest / React testing library, E2E : Cypress

Environnement

  • Devops : gitlab CI
  • Environnement "Google Cloud Platform" (GCP)
  • Base de données : PostgreSQL
  • Méthodologie : Agile SCRUM (outils JIRA/Confluence)
  • TDD : Test Driven Development
  • DDD : Domain Driven Development
  • BDD : Behavior Driven Development

Salaire et avantages

Salaire : Salaire selon profil


Référence : 2025-98295


Créez votre profil pour postuler à cette offre

En postulant, vous attestez avoir pris connaissance de la politique de confidentialité de Crédit Agricole relative au traitement de vos données à caractère personnel.